HISTOGENESIS AND AGE RELATED CHANGES IN SKIN RETICULAR
FIBERS OF FETAL, NEONATAL & ADULT GOAT (CAPRA HIRCUS)
Tripathi M
Abstract:
Reticular fibres are actually type III collagen, an un-banded form of collagen that is
produced at the time of development of supporting tissues. Histological study was
conducted on 10 goat fetuses ranging from CR length 20 cm to 38 cm, 10 neonates and 10
adult goats (Capra hircus) assembled in separate groups to investigate reticulin origin and
growth. Reticular fibres originated in the fetus group stage with CR length 23 and above
and form an orderly network with the growing age. These fibres are meshwork of very
fine hair like fibrils and their intensity varies from sparse to dense in various parts of skin.
The distribution is rather restricted; they are mainly found in the papillary layer underlying
the epithelium specifically in dermal epidermal junction and surrounding the follicles &
glands. The fibres are consistently found highly intense in the neck and dorsal region,
gradually decreasing in thigh, flank and ventral region respectively.

BAYESIAN ESTIMATION OF EXPONENTIATED WEIBULL
RAYLEIGH DISTRIBUTION
Arun Kumar Rao
Abstract:
In this paper, exponentiated Weibull Rayleigh distribution is considered for Bayesian
analysis. The expressions for Bayes estimators of the parameter have been derived under
squared error, precautionary, entropy, K-loss, and Al-Bayyati’s loss functions by using
quasi and gamma priors.

SOME CERTAIN SUMMATION FORMULA OF Q- SERIES AND Q–
CONTINUED FRACTIONS
Dr.Brijesh Pratap Singh
Abstract:
In this paper author try to establish transformation formulas using hyper
geometric functions. In order to derive these transformations, two well-known methods are
used i.e., the q-series and q-continued factions. Main objective is to establish
transformation formulas using hyper geometric functions with the help of known
transformations formulas in hyper geometric functions. Some more transformation
formulas can be established using known hyper geometric functions, continued fractions of
two hyper geometric functions can be established with the help of q- fractional operators.
The focus of this paper is on hyper geometric functions, which are special functions and
solution of a specific second order linear differential equation. We express these hyper
geometric functions in terms of their integral representations. Over the years researchers
have worked upon some approximations of these interesting integrals, given one of the
parameters in the hyper geometric function is large. However, there was no unified
analysis of all the cases of these integrals.

EFFECT OF TREMATODE PARASITE ON EXCRETORY METABOLISM OF
FRESHWATER SNAILS (Lymnaea luteola AND Bellamya bengalensis) IN MEERUT
REGION
Anjula Jain
Abstract:
Snails are known to serve as an intermediate host for several species of larval trematodes.
Snails belong to a large group of invertebrates such as the phylum – Mollusca, class –
Gastropoda. Snails were collected from July 2018 to June 2019 from various water bodies
like ponds, pools, ditches, lake reservoirs, rivers (Garh Ganga) and crop fields of the
Meerut region. They were collected in laboratory containers and beakers and maintained in
aquariums and fed with natural food like lettuce leaf and ad libitum with Hydrilla. A Total
200 snails were collected with different species like Bellamya bengalensis, Lymnaea
luteola and Lymnaea acuminata in the Meerut region. The occurrence of the larval
trematode parasite was found. The effect of parasitism by excretory metabolism of the host
revealed that it excreted more urea when it is parasitized by E. cercaria.
